資料介紹
對(duì)于最終用戶而言,有了通用串行總線( Universal Serial Bus,USB),把外部設(shè)備連接到個(gè)人計(jì)算機(jī)上,已經(jīng)變得非常簡(jiǎn)單,幾乎不再需要過(guò)去必不可少的大量連接線。RS-232串行COM端口便是不再需要的連接之一,它已經(jīng)越來(lái)越罕見(jiàn)。事實(shí)上,由于很多時(shí)髦的筆記本電腦已經(jīng)不再配備RS-232串行COM端口,因此對(duì)于那些需要從外部設(shè)備到主機(jī)PC的串行通信通道的開發(fā)人員而言,這可能是一個(gè)挑戰(zhàn)。
幸運(yùn)的是,設(shè)備可以使用 USB 通信設(shè)備類(Communication Device Class,CDC),它使得用戶能夠充分利用USB的簡(jiǎn)單性,同時(shí)還提供COM端口功能。CDC是通信設(shè)備連接USB的接口。盡管旨在用于諸如調(diào)制解調(diào)器這樣的設(shè)備以及網(wǎng)絡(luò)接口,CDC的功能子集也可以用來(lái)仿真申行端口,從而提供“虛擬的”UART。USB的總體靈活性和功能,需要用于設(shè)備標(biāo)識(shí)、配置、控制和數(shù)據(jù)傳輸?shù)墓芾韰f(xié)議。Microchip PlC32 CDC串行驅(qū)動(dòng)程序處理USB,使設(shè)備設(shè)計(jì)人員無(wú)需再處理USB。
本文檔將對(duì)Microchip PlC32 USB CDC串行驅(qū)動(dòng)程序進(jìn)行說(shuō)明;對(duì)于希望在應(yīng)用中采用CDC串行驅(qū)動(dòng)程序的開發(fā)人員而吉,本文檔可用作編程指南。CDC串行驅(qū)動(dòng)程序提供了一個(gè)簡(jiǎn)單的“類似UART”的固件接口,用來(lái)向主機(jī)發(fā)送數(shù)據(jù)、接收來(lái)自主機(jī)的數(shù)據(jù),用來(lái)在應(yīng)用中隱藏大部分的USB細(xì)節(jié)。提供的樣本代碼很容易進(jìn)行定制,減少了工作量,降低了學(xué)習(xí)難度;如果沒(méi)有樣本代碼的話,在給設(shè)備添加USB接口時(shí),必需的工作量和學(xué)習(xí)難度要大很多。
- STM32 USB如何配置多個(gè)CDC設(shè)備—5個(gè)CDC設(shè)備
- 嵌入式arm usb打印機(jī)完整教程
- 嵌入式設(shè)備上的USB通用功能 18次下載
- AN1166中文手冊(cè)之嵌入式設(shè)備上的USB通用功能
- 嵌入式設(shè)備上的USB海量存儲(chǔ)類 1次下載
- 嵌入式設(shè)備上的USB HID類 1次下載
- AN1140USB嵌入式主機(jī)棧 3次下載
- USB嵌入式主機(jī)的通用客戶機(jī)驅(qū)動(dòng)程序 0次下載
- 基于嵌入式主機(jī)上的USB海量存儲(chǔ)設(shè)備類 6次下載
- 嵌入式USB MiniHost系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n) 47次下載
- 嵌入式主機(jī)上的USB海量存儲(chǔ)設(shè)備類
- 嵌入式USB從設(shè)備驅(qū)動(dòng)程序設(shè)計(jì)
- 嵌入式系統(tǒng)USB接口的研究及設(shè)計(jì)
- USB接口在嵌入式設(shè)備中的應(yīng)用和設(shè)計(jì)
- 基于ARM7的嵌入式系統(tǒng)上開發(fā)USB接口的詳細(xì)資料
- 嵌入式可編程片上系統(tǒng)是什么 598次閱讀
- 嵌入式片上系統(tǒng)是什么意思 595次閱讀
- 嵌入式片上系統(tǒng)是什么 633次閱讀
- 嵌入式fpga是什么意思 1311次閱讀
- 什么是嵌入式系統(tǒng)?嵌入式系統(tǒng)的具體應(yīng)用 2565次閱讀
- 幾種常見(jiàn)嵌入式設(shè)備通信協(xié)議 1709次閱讀
- 保護(hù)連接的嵌入式設(shè)備上的數(shù)據(jù) 691次閱讀
- 基于嵌入式技術(shù)的單芯片USB解決方案 1070次閱讀
- 嵌入式FIFO數(shù)據(jù)傳輸系統(tǒng)詳解 4398次閱讀
- 基于PXA255開發(fā)板外圍字符設(shè)備的嵌入式Linux字符設(shè)備驅(qū)動(dòng)設(shè)計(jì)與應(yīng)用 1199次閱讀
- 基于Mac上做嵌入式開發(fā)簡(jiǎn)析 4002次閱讀
- 嵌入式USB主機(jī)系統(tǒng)設(shè)計(jì) 2002次閱讀
- 嵌入式開發(fā)就業(yè)前景分析_嵌入式領(lǐng)域的職業(yè)發(fā)展方向 1.8w次閱讀
- 嵌入式輸入設(shè)備設(shè)計(jì) 1275次閱讀
- 嵌入式輸入設(shè)備設(shè)計(jì)應(yīng)用 499次閱讀
下載排行
本周
- 1電子電路原理第七版PDF電子教材免費(fèi)下載
- 0.00 MB | 1490次下載 | 免費(fèi)
- 2單片機(jī)典型實(shí)例介紹
- 18.19 MB | 93次下載 | 1 積分
- 3S7-200PLC編程實(shí)例詳細(xì)資料
- 1.17 MB | 27次下載 | 1 積分
- 4筆記本電腦主板的元件識(shí)別和講解說(shuō)明
- 4.28 MB | 18次下載 | 4 積分
- 5開關(guān)電源原理及各功能電路詳解
- 0.38 MB | 10次下載 | 免費(fèi)
- 6基于AT89C2051/4051單片機(jī)編程器的實(shí)驗(yàn)
- 0.11 MB | 4次下載 | 免費(fèi)
- 7基于單片機(jī)和 SG3525的程控開關(guān)電源設(shè)計(jì)
- 0.23 MB | 3次下載 | 免費(fèi)
- 8基于單片機(jī)的紅外風(fēng)扇遙控
- 0.23 MB | 3次下載 | 免費(fèi)
本月
- 1O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費(fèi)
- 2PADS 9.0 2009最新版 -下載
- 0.00 MB | 66304次下載 | 免費(fèi)
- 3protel99下載protel99軟件下載(中文版)
- 0.00 MB | 51209次下載 | 免費(fèi)
- 4LabView 8.0 專業(yè)版下載 (3CD完整版)
- 0.00 MB | 51043次下載 | 免費(fèi)
- 5555集成電路應(yīng)用800例(新編版)
- 0.00 MB | 33562次下載 | 免費(fèi)
- 6接口電路圖大全
- 未知 | 30320次下載 | 免費(fèi)
- 7Multisim 10下載Multisim 10 中文版
- 0.00 MB | 28588次下載 | 免費(fèi)
- 8開關(guān)電源設(shè)計(jì)實(shí)例指南
- 未知 | 21539次下載 | 免費(fèi)
總榜
- 1matlab軟件下載入口
- 未知 | 935053次下載 | 免費(fèi)
- 2protel99se軟件下載(可英文版轉(zhuǎn)中文版)
- 78.1 MB | 537791次下載 | 免費(fèi)
- 3MATLAB 7.1 下載 (含軟件介紹)
- 未知 | 420026次下載 | 免費(fèi)
- 4OrCAD10.5下載OrCAD10.5中文版軟件
- 0.00 MB | 234313次下載 | 免費(fèi)
- 5Altium DXP2002下載入口
- 未知 | 233046次下載 | 免費(fèi)
- 6電路仿真軟件multisim 10.0免費(fèi)下載
- 340992 | 191183次下載 | 免費(fèi)
- 7十天學(xué)會(huì)AVR單片機(jī)與C語(yǔ)言視頻教程 下載
- 158M | 183277次下載 | 免費(fèi)
- 8proe5.0野火版下載(中文版免費(fèi)下載)
- 未知 | 138039次下載 | 免費(fèi)
評(píng)論